閱讀590 返回首頁    go 阿裏雲 go 技術社區[雲棲]


阿裏雲 ECS 實例端口映射詳細指南

什麼是端口映射?

端口映射是指將雲服務器 ECS 實例的內部端口映射到彈性公網 IP 的指定端口,從而使外部網絡可以通過公網 IP 和映射端口訪問 ECS 實例上的服務。

端口映射的用途:

通過端口映射,可以實現以下功能:

  • 對外發布 ECS 實例上的服務,例如 Web 服務、數據庫服務等。
  • 實現不同 ECS 實例之間或 ECS 實例與公網之間的安全通信。
  • 搭建內網穿透環境,實現遠程訪問內網資源。

阿裏雲 ECS 實例端口映射步驟:

1. 創建安全組

進入阿裏雲 ECS 控製台,在左側導航欄中選擇“網絡與安全” -> “安全組”。

點擊“創建安全組”,填寫安全組名稱、描述等信息。

2. 添加入方向規則

在“入方向規則”標簽頁中,點擊“添加規則”。

選擇“類型”為“端口範圍”,填寫“端口範圍”為需要映射的端口,例如 80。

選擇“來源類型”為“自定義”,並在“來源範圍”中輸入允許訪問的 IP 地址或 IP 段。

3. 將安全組關聯到 ECS 實例

在 ECS 控製台實例列表中,選擇需要進行端口映射的 ECS 實例。

在“實例詳情”頁麵的“網絡和安全”部分,找到“安全組”並點擊“修改”。

在“安全組”列表中,勾選前麵創建的安全組,然後保存修改。

4. 映射端口

在 ECS 控製台實例列表中,選擇需要進行端口映射的 ECS 實例。

在“實例詳情”頁麵的“網絡和安全”部分,找到“端口映射”並點擊“映射端口”。

在“端口映射”彈出窗口中,填寫“公網端口”和“ECS 實例端口”。

公網端口是指外部網絡訪問的端口,ECS 實例端口是指 ECS 實例上需要映射的端口。

點擊“確認”按鈕進行端口映射。

5. 測試端口映射

使用外部網絡環境下的計算機訪問公網 IP 和公網端口,如果能夠訪問到 ECS 實例上的服務,則表示端口映射成功。

注意:

如果端口映射不成功,請檢查以下事項:

  • 安全組入方向規則是否正確配置。
  • ECS 實例的安全組是否正確關聯。
  • 端口映射是否正確配置。
  • 目標 ECS 實例的服務是否正在運行。
  • 防火牆和其他安全策略是否允許外部訪問。

最後更新:2025-02-09 12:05:07

  上一篇:go 阿裏雲視頻解析輕鬆上手
  下一篇:go 如何開啟阿裏雲電視?